## Deployment

Quick heads-up for anyone new: our shared component library, Brindlekit, follows strict semver, but we pin minor versions in every consuming app. Don't float versions — a surprise minor bump once broke three dashboards in one afternoon. When you deploy, the pipeline resolves the pinned version from the manifest and bakes it into the bundle. The resolver reads these values at build time:

config for bahop-baduf:
[kasion]
team = lamath
access_code = ac_d807e5
host = kasion.paliqcloud.corp
port = 4000
owner = julix.tamvan
peer = frair.qorvelsoft.local

Briefing: Currency-Hedging Decision — Ostrever Manufacturing
Prepared for the incoming director ahead of the leadership review.

Treasury recommends extending forward cover on our Valtic-denominated receivables from six to twelve months, fixing roughly 70% of projected exposure. The shorter programme left last quarter's margin vulnerable to the Valtic's slide, costing an estimated 1.4% of unit profit. Premium costs are modest relative to the volatility observed. The hedging choice connects to the plan outlined below.

management briefing: Headcount on the Belix team goes from 60 to 93 by the end of November. Gross margin on Belix came in at 23 percent against a plan of 47 percent.

Subject: Key rotation for ConsentGate — action needed tonight

Hi on-call,

As part of the Brindlewood consent banner rollout, we are rotating credentials for the internal ConsentGate service at 02:00 UTC. The old key stops working at that time; any banner-config fetches using it will return 403 and the banner will fall back to the default locale. Update the secret in the on-call runbook store before the cutover. The replacement key is included below.

API key for bageg-kajef: vxb2-ss